Understanding NDIS Service Providers

A Registered NDIS Service Provider is an individual or organisation offering specialised services to participants registered under the scheme. These providers deliver essential resources, support, and assistance designed to empower individuals, fostering confidence, self-reliance, and independence.

Registered service providers are carefully monitored to ensure they comply with NDIS regulations and deliver high-quality support. Whether they specialise in specific services or offer a broad spectrum of care, selecting the right provider is crucial in maximising the benefits of your plan.

How to Choose the Best Registered NDIS Service Provider

Since every individual’s needs are unique, finding a provider who aligns with your specific goals is essential. Follow these key steps to ensure you choose the best match:

1. Local Availability

Start by shortlisting providers near you. Opting for a local NDIS provider ensures timely and effective assistance, particularly in emergencies or unexpected situations.

To find local providers:

  • Check with a Local Area Coordinator (LAC) for recommended service providers.
  • Search online for NDIS providers in your region.
  • Consult family and friends for firsthand recommendations.

Whenever possible, visit the provider in person or connect via a quick phone call—this can help assess their responsiveness and professionalism.

2. Service Offerings

Not all providers offer the same support. Identify your needs and match them with a provider specialising in those services. For example:

  • If you require accommodation support, choose a provider experienced in housing and core support services.
  • If personal care is your priority, ensure they specialise in this area and align their services with your NDIS plan.

3. Experience & Quality of Services

Before committing to a provider, assess their credentials. Ask these key questions:

  • How long have they been operating?
  • Do they have a strong support team to handle client needs efficiently?
  • Are they registered with the NDIS and compliant with all regulations?

A provider’s ability to scale services and adapt to your needs is crucial.

4. Cost & Affordability

NDIS services should be cost-effective while maintaining quality. To avoid unexpected fees:

  • Request their pricing structure and compare costs with other providers.
  • Check NDIS funding options to ensure the services align with your plan.
  • Assess whether their offerings provide value for money before making a decision.

5. Customer Reviews & Reputation

Feedback from fellow NDIS participants can be one of the best indicators of a provider’s quality.

  • Look for online testimonials and ratings.
  • Engage with community forums to hear firsthand experiences.
  • Ask providers for client references if possible.

6. Technology & Accessibility

Advanced technology can enhance the service experience.

  • Do they integrate assistive technologies?
  • Are their systems easy to navigate for clients?
  • Is their communication efficient and responsive?

A provider that leverages technology to improve accessibility and convenience is often a better choice.
